Epigenetics Market Growth, Share & Forecast 2031

The global healthcare landscape is witnessing a paradigm shift as the focus moves from generalized treatments to precision medicine. At the heart of this transformation is the epigenetics market, a field dedicated to understanding how gene expression is regulated without altering the underlying DNA sequence. As researchers unlock the complexities of DNA methylation, histone modification, and non-coding RNA, the potential for breakthrough diagnostics and therapies continues to expand.

The Epigenetics market growth opportunities and trends are increasingly defined by the integration of advanced technologies and a deeper understanding of chronic disease mechanisms. According to recent industry analysis, the global epigenetics market size is projected to reach US$ 35.84 billion by 2031, growing from US$ 11.12 billion in 2024. This expansion represents a robust CAGR of 18.3% during the forecast period of 2025–2031. This double-digit growth is fueled by a surge in oncology research, the rising prevalence of lifestyle-related disorders, and significant investments in genomic infrastructure.

Market Growth Drivers: Oncology and Beyond

The rising global prevalence of cancer remains the primary driver of the epigenetics market. Epigenetic modifications are often the earliest signs of cancer development, making them invaluable for early detection. The market is seeing a rapid shift toward the development of methylation-based biomarkers and liquid biopsies, which offer non-invasive alternatives to traditional tissue biopsies.

Beyond oncology, the application of epigenetics is expanding into non-oncology sectors, including neurology, cardiovascular diseases, and metabolic disorders. The ability to reverse certain epigenetic changes through pharmacological interventions such as HDAC inhibitors and DNA methyltransferase inhibitors has opened new therapeutic windows for conditions previously considered difficult to treat.

Emerging Trends: AI, Longevity, and Environmental Health

One of the most prominent trends in the epigenetics market is the integration of Artificial Intelligence (AI) and Machine Learning (ML). These technologies are being used to process massive datasets generated by Next-Generation Sequencing (NGS) and single-cell epigenomic assays. AI-driven models help in identifying specific "epigenetic clocks," which can predict biological age and disease susceptibility with high accuracy.

Furthermore, there is a growing interest in epigenetic reprogramming for aging and longevity. Research into how lifestyle factors, such as diet, exercise, and stress management, affect the epigenome is creating new market segments in wellness and preventative healthcare. This "environmental health" aspect of epigenetics is expected to gain significant traction as consumers seek personalized health optimization strategies.

Strategic Regional Insights

North America currently dominates the global market, supported by a well-established biotechnology industry, high healthcare expenditure, and a strong presence of key market players. However, the Asia Pacific region is anticipated to be the fastest-growing market through 2031. Rapid improvements in healthcare infrastructure, government-funded precision medicine initiatives in China and India, and an increasing focus on genomic research are making the APAC region a lucrative hub for market participants.

Competitive Landscape and Top Players

The epigenetics market is highly competitive, characterized by frequent product launches, strategic collaborations, and mergers. Leading companies are focusing on developing high-throughput instruments and user-friendly kits to cater to the growing demand from academic and research institutes.

Top players operating in the global epigenetics market include:

·         Thermo Fisher Scientific Inc.

·         Illumina, Inc.

·         QIAGEN NV

·         Agilent Technologies, Inc.

·         Merck KGaA

·         Promega Corporation

·         Abcam Plc (Danaher)

·         Active Motif, Inc.

·         Revvity, Inc.

·         Oxford Nanopore Technologies

·         Bio-Rad Laboratories

·         Zymo Research

These organizations are heavily investing in R&D to enhance the sensitivity of epigenetic assays and to expand their service offerings in DNA methylation and chromatin analysis.
